R&N - 07/11/2008 - FLASHBACK FRIDAY!!!!!

WU - TANG CLAN TRIBUTE


Whats good everybody, its your boy DT, back again with another installment of Flashback Friday!! This week I'm spotlighting probably the greatest collection of rappers to ever form a group. They were the lyrical assassins in the game back in the early and mid-nineties. With most of them getting their names from the classic kung-fu movies of the 70s and 80s (if you can find it, rent Method Man, that movie goes hard), the Wu-Tang Clan formed under the skilled prodution of the GZA and the lyrical heat brought on by the rest of the group. Terminate on Sight: Mission Terminated


So the G-Unit gang was expected to sell 700,000 copies of their newest album, Terminate on Sight... Even with the label pushing more albums into production and the whole Young Buck situation. Only sold 96,000 units. Ouch. Good luck 4th quarter, 50 Before You Self Destruct. :-p

R&N - 07/06/08 - GOSPEL SUNDAY PT. 2

GOSPEL REPRESENTED!!!



Good Sunday to all!!!! Hope all are 'juvinated for another week. Anywho...we all know that The 2008 Essence Festival went down and "is" going down currently this weekend. And with all the performances such as Jill Scott, Kanye, Rhi Rhi and LL Cool J rippin the stage...one would wonder if ALL music was represented at the music festival.

TODAY, On Sunday, Preservation Hall stages its first-ever "Gospel Revival" at Essence in three acts. Preservation Hall drummer Joe Lastie and the 15-person Lastie Family Gospel Choir released "Joseph Lastie Jr. & the Lastie Family Gospel" through Preservation Hall's in-house record label this spring. They'll be joined byLeo Jackson & the Melody Clouds Quartet and many more. Revival kicks off at 7:30 p.m. in the Chevy Superlounge in the Louisiana Superdome.
